Libyan made nappies exported to Senegal: LEPC

The Libyan Export Promotion Centre announced yesterday that the Aseel Company for the Manufacture of Diapers and Tissue paper, one of the companies of the Al-Sahel Holding Group, has delivered another export order to the sub-Saharan market.

‎Specifically, the company delivered yesterday a consignment of Aleen diapers/nappies to Senegal.

The LEPC said this step reflects further the success of the Libyan industry in competing regionally and strengthening its position in international markets.‎

Aseel is among the companies registered in the LEPC’s Exporters Register. ‎

The LEPC added that the export delivery reflects the serious steps it has been taking in supporting the export sector. It also reflects the serious steps taken by Libyan companies in breaking into the sub-Saharan and landlocked African markets with high-quality products and making a name for Libyan products abroad.

The LEPC has been supporting Libyan exports through training, lectures and domestic and overseas trade exhibitions (”Made in Libya” exhibitions) with notable export successes, including in olive oil, honey, dates, pasta, flour, fish, paints, and carpets.
